快速构建高效VPS拨号服务器,确保安全浏览和数据传输。
快速搭建高效VPS拨号服务器,轻松实现安全浏览与数据传输!
在当今数字化时代,数据的安全传输和隐私保护变得尤为重要,VPS(Virtual Private Server,虚拟专用服务器)作为一种灵活、高效的网络服务解决方案,为个人和企业提供了一种快速部署和管理远程服务器的方式,通过搭建自己的VPS拨号服务器,不仅可以确保数据的私密性和安全性,还能实现高效稳定的网络连接,以下是如何快速搭建一个高效VPS拨号服务器的详细步骤和技术介绍。
选择合适的VPS提供商
选择一个可靠的VPS提供商至关重要,市场上有众多的VPS供应商,包括DigitalOcean、Linode、Vultr等,在选择时,应考虑以下因素:
1、价格:不同供应商的价格差异较大,需根据预算进行选择。
2、数据中心位置:选择靠近用户地理位置的数据中心可以减少延迟。
3、性能和配置:确保VPS提供商提供的配置满足需求。
4、客户服务:良好的客户支持可以在遇到问题时提供帮助。
安装操作系统
大多数VPS提供商都允许你选择要安装的操作系统,Linux发行版如Ubuntu或CentOS是常见的选择,因为它们稳定且资源占用较小,安装操作系统通常是通过VPS提供商的管理界面完成的。
设置SSH访问
SSH(Secure Shell)是一种加密的网络协议,用于安全地访问远程服务器,在VPS上设置SSH访问需要生成密钥对并下载私钥文件到本地计算机,通过SSH客户端使用私钥连接到VPS。
配置防火墙和安全设置
为了保护VPS免受未授权访问和攻击,需要配置防火墙规则,iptables或UFW(Uncomplicated Firewall)是在Linux上常用的防火墙工具,还应定期更新系统和应用软件,以确保所有安全补丁都是最新的。
安装和配置VPN服务
VPN(Virtual Private Network)服务可以加密你的网络连接,保护数据传输的安全,OpenVPN和WireGuard是两种流行的VPN协议,它们都可以在VPS上轻松配置。
1、OpenVPN:是一个成熟的VPN解决方案,拥有广泛的客户端支持。
2、WireGuard:是一个新兴的VPN协议,以简单和高性能著称。
选择一个VPN协议后,按照官方文档或社区指南进行安装和配置。
优化性能和稳定性
为了确保VPS的性能和稳定性,可以采取以下措施:
1、内存管理:确保有足够的RAM分配给VPS,以避免交换(swap)操作。
2、CPU优化:调整CPU亲和性设置,以提高特定任务的性能。
3、硬盘缓存:使用SSD存储可以提高I/O性能。
4、监控工具:使用如Nagios或Zabbix等监控工具来跟踪服务器状态。
相关问题与解答
Q1: VPS和VPN有什么区别?
A1: VPS是一种虚拟服务器,而VPN是一种网络通信协议,VPS提供了一个运行VPN服务的平台。
Q2: 我是否需要技术背景来搭建VPS拨号服务器?
A2: 虽然有一些技术细节需要了解,但是许多VPS提供商提供了详细的文档和教程,即使是初学者也能按照步骤进行操作。
Q3: 搭建VPS拨号服务器是否合法?
A3: 在大多数国家和地区,搭建和使用VPS拨号服务器是合法的,使用VPN进行非法活动是违法的。
Q4: 如何选择最佳的VPN协议?
A4: 选择VPN协议时,需要考虑安全性、速度、兼容性和易用性,WireGuard因其简单性和高性能而受到推崇,但OpenVPN因其成熟和稳定性也被广泛使用。
通过以上步骤,你可以快速搭建一个高效且安全的VPS拨号服务器,无论是用于个人隐私保护还是企业数据传输,都能确保网络的安全性和稳定性。